Carrington College-San Jose vs. Xavier College School of Nursing

Both Carrington College-San Jose and Xavier College School of Nursing are Private, 2-4 years schools located in California. The following statements compare Carrington College-San Jose and Xavier College School of Nursing with important academic statistics including tuition, test scores, and admission rate.
  • Both schools are private.
  • Xavier College School of Nursing's tuition ($28,000) is more expensive than Carrington College-San Jose ($21,799).
  • Both schools have same students to faculty ratio of 15 to 1.
  • Carrington College-San Jose (680 students) is larger than Xavier College School of Nursing (87 students) with more enrolled students.
  • Xavier College School of Nursing ($5,706) has higher amount of financial aid than Carrington College-San Jose ($4,014).
  • Xavier College School of Nursing's graduation rate (75%) is higher than Carrington College-San Jose (56%).
